Each campsite has its own size, location, and servicing. Use the map and the notes beside each site to choose the one that best fits your motorhome, towable RV, tent trailer, camper van, or tenting setup. (North is on the left of the campground map.) Prices vary by campsite - they are found on the Availability Chart on the Booking page.


Site #1

Site #1 is a large site north of the canoe rack area. This site (along with site #2) will accommodate the largest camper units - a vehicle and towable RV or a large motorhome up to 50 feet. This site has easy entry and exit.

Electrical service: 30 amp. An adapter is available if your camper requires 15 amp.

Approximate size: 45 ft wide x 27 ft deep.


Site #2

Site #2 is located between site #1 and the central area and very similar to site #1. It will also accommodate large camper units - up to 50 feet in length. Our testing showed easy entry and exit from this site as well.

Electrical service: 30 amp. An adapter is available if your camper requires 15 amp.

Approximate size: 45 ft wide x 26 ft deep.


Site #3

Site #3 is the largest campsite at Hoffman Beach at approximately 60 ft wide x 50 ft deep. It's located just to the right of Lutherlyn Drive, and is a pull through site; you enter from the campground road and exit onto Lutherlyn Drive. Our testing indicates the maximum comfortable length of camper unit for this site is 36 feet.

Electrical service: either 30 or 15 amp.


Site #4

Site #4 is a large campsite (40 ft wide x 37 ft deep) to the left of the shelter, facing the beach. It is a convenient option if you want to be close to shared amenities and the waterfront.

Electrical service: either 30 or 15 amp.

Recommended maximum camper setup length is 30 ft, and motorhomes of that length have to be low enough that they can clear the roof of the shelter.


Site #5

Site #5 is a medium/smaller campsite north of the shelter, with natural separation from the shelter with trees and a wood pile area.

Electrical service: 15 amp.

Recommended maximum camper setup is 30 ft. There is room on the site to unhook a vehicle pulling a trailer and park it elsewhere on your site.


Site #6

Site #6 is a smaller campsite north of Site #5. It may be a good fit for a tent trailer or other smaller camping setup less than 30 ft.

Electrical service: 15 amp.


Site #7

Site #7 is a small campsite (approximately 25 ft wide by 34 ft deep) north of Site #6. There is no adjacent campsite to the right (north) of Site #7.

The maximum camper length on the site is 30 ft. There is not enough width to unhook and park a vehicle on the site. We recommend a compact camping setup such as a camper van or a tent. 

Electrical service: 15 amp.


Site #8 (Double)

Site #8 is a large (approximately 41 ft wide x 50 ft deep) private campsite (no neighbours) with a view of and a path to the beach. You access it by the hydro road past Shepherds Staff cabin.

This site has been set up to accommodate two families so there are two 30 amp electrical hook-ups (see note), 2 water taps, and 2 picnic tables with 1 shared campfire pit. The maximum camper setup is 2 units of less than 36 ft each. There is enough room on the site to accommodate one unhooked vehicle. This site would accommodate a motorhome plus a towable RV.

Note: we have adapters available if you require 15 amp connection.
